Launched AGCM investigation into the use of pricing algorithms in passenger air transport on domestic routes

On 14 November 2023, the Italian Competition Authority (AGCM) opened an investigation into the use of pricing algorithms in passenger air transport on national routes to and from Sicily and Sardinia. In particular, the investigations aims to assess whether the algorithms used by airlines adversely affect the air transport services conditions offered to consumers by using dynamic pricing systems or “revenue management systems".
